WebJun 11, 2024 · Tests used to diagnose or rule out DVT include: D-dimer blood test. D dimer is a type of protein produced by blood clots. Almost all people with severe DVT have increased blood levels of D dimer. This … WebApr 12, 2024 · The anterior tibial veins receive tributaries from the dorsum of the foot and the anterior leg compartment, effectively draining these regions. They end at the level of the popliteus muscle by merging with the posterior tibial veins and forming the popliteal vein. This article will discuss the anatomy and function of the anterior tibial vein.
